Assessment of Educational Credentials and Qualifications (Credentialling) Overview
Credentialling is the process of evaluating documentary evidence that an applicantprovides to determine if his or her qualifications are sufficiently similar (substantially
equivalent) to the established or published standard in the receiving country or
jurisdiction.
Credentialling aims to prepare an objective analytical report that describes theeducational credentials of internationally educated applicants by interpreting those
credentials in terms of Canadian equivalents.
In Canada, physiotherapists are licensed or registered to practice by provincial/territorial
regulatory colleges (regulators). Except for Qubec, all provincial regulators and the
regulator in Yukon Territory require internationally educated applicants to complete TheAlliance's mandatory Credentialling process before taking the Physiotherapy
Competency Examination (PCE).
Graduates of Canadian physiotherapy programs do not need to complete an EducationalCredential and Qualification Assessment to take the PCE.
If you are currently enrolled in or have graduated from a university degree program
outside of Canada, you are an internationally educated applicant. This includesCanadian citizens who have studied abroad. All internationally educated applicants must
apply for credentialling and ask that we assess their credentials and qualifications to
confirm their eligibility to apply for the PCE.
The Alliance Credentialling and Examination processes do not give an individual theright to practice or register as a physiotherapist in Canada. Each regulator may have
additional registration requirements. You can find full information on registration
requirements in a province or territory by contacting the regulator in the
province/territory you will be working in.
Applying for an Assessment
Applying for an Assessment

Follow these steps to apply for Credentialling.
1. Read the Credentialling Handbook.
2. Make sure you are eligible to apply. Check the Credentialling Handbook forinformation about eligibility. This information is in the section called "Educational
Credentials and Qualifications Assessment".3. Print the credentialling application form and fill it in. Be sure to complete all the
fields.4. Complete the credit card section of the application OR include a certified cheque,
money order or a bank draft with your application.
5. Read the Important Notes on the back of the application form, then sign and datethe form.
6. Read the information about the documents you and other institutions must send.
7. Put your application and payment in the mail.
If you want us to verify your credentialling status with a regulator, print and complete the
Verification Request Form. You can send this when you have received your successfulcredentialling results letter.
Submitting Your Application
Follow these steps to submit your Credentialling Application:
1. Complete the first page of the Document Request Form and send it to your
physiotherapy school
We may already have copies of your program's course descriptions and outlines (e.g.
syllabus, course descriptions) that we can use in the assessment process.
Please contact our Client Services Coordinator [email protected] by phone at
416-234-8800 (extension 30) before sending the Document Request Form to yourschool to confirm if we need the syllabus from your school. If we don't, then let your
school know that they do not need to send your syllabus with the other requireddocuments.
2. Complete your application form, make a copy of your completed and signed
application form and keep the copy as your record3. Prepare two photographs and sign and date the back of one of the photographs
4. Take one of the photographs and an official identity document to a notary public

In some countries, notary publics may charge one fee to notarize a number ofdocuments.
If you need to notarize other documents, take the original copy of those documents to
the notary public at the time you take your declaration of Identity form and ask the
notary public to make a copy of your original documents and notarize thosedocuments at the same time
5. Complete the Declaration of Identity Form in front of the notary public6. Show your official identity document to the notary public and ask that they
review your identity document and complete the section on the Declaration of
Identity Form
7. Include the completed Declaration of Identity Form and your loose photo withyour completed Credentialling Application form
8. Complete the Application Checklist. Let us know which documents you are
sending with your application form and which documents will follow
9. If you want that we confirm we have received your package, complete Form A(included in the Credentialling Handbook) and send it with your application form
10. Send us your package by mail.

Changing Your Information
You may need to change some of your information after you apply for Credentialling.
Changing Your Address
If you move, you must give us your new address in writing. Use the Change ofInformation Form. Be sure to tell us when the change takes place. We will mail your
results and any other correspondence to the address we have in our files.
Changing Your Name
If you change your name after you apply for credentialling, you must give us your newname in writing. Use the Change of Information Form. You need to send a notarized
copy of a name change document with the form (for example, your notarized marriage
certificate). We cannot change your name after we send your results.
